Guaporé in American English
river in central South America, flowing from central Brazil northwest along the Brazilian-Bolivian border into the Mamoré: 1,087 mi (1,749 km)

Guaporé in British English
noun: a river in W central South America, rising in SW Brazil and flowing northwest as part of the border between Brazil and Bolivia, to join the Mamoré River. Length: 1750 km (1087 miles)
